The AquaTru Classic is a portable countertop reverse osmosis system that removes over 84 contaminants without plumbing. Its main trade-off is the slow batch-filling process and higher water waste compared to under-sink systems. It is best suited for renters and apartment dwellers who cannot modify plumbing.

The Purewell 6-Stage system offers high-precision 0.01-micron filtration in a durable stainless steel body, making it excellent for removing microscopic contaminants. However, it lacks TDS reduction capabilities and has a limited water capacity. It is best suited for small households or off-grid use where fine filtration is prioritized over mineral adjustment.

Professional reviews highlight the Purewell system as a well-crafted solution for fine filtration needs, praising its 0.01-micron accuracy and durable construction, while noting the inability to reduce TDS.
Users appreciate the ease of use, portability, and effective contaminant removal, though some note the slower flow rate and limited capacity as minor inconveniences.

Professional reviewers rate the AquaTru Classic as a strong, portable alternative to under-sink RO systems, praising its NSF-certified contaminant removal and ease of installation. However, critics note the slow dispensing speed and the limitation that remineralization is only available on higher-end models.
Everyday users report overwhelmingly positive sentiment regarding water taste and convenience, frequently describing the water as crisp and clean. Common praise highlights the ease of use and the benefit of chilled water from the removable tank.
